Byzantine coin from joint rule of Justin I and Justinian I, 527. Obverse: two busts, facing front, of Justin I and Justinian I; they each wear a chlamys and have a halo; above their heads, cross; to left, inscription says ‘IVSTINIANVSPPAVC; to right, ‘DNDN’. Reverse: large ‘M’; to left and right, stars; above, cross; beneath, ‘A’; in exergue, ‘ANTIX’.
